Transaction 674c734beee61d1a9180690d58e674fcb3f15e4c646ed856e965e5f08e1220d6

2 Input
2 Outputs
  • 674c734beee61d1a9180690d58e674fcb3f15e4c646ed856e965e5f08e1220d6:0
  • value  199981728
    address  3JdhRBa9tYeSMNZRZGWF4qxhqmxuEpxFaf
  • 674c734beee61d1a9180690d58e674fcb3f15e4c646ed856e965e5f08e1220d6:1
  • value  100000000
    address  1D2waZ1ytuduH1Fna7c1fobEiSRJaKPqT